Punnar in context

With 1,812 people at the 2011 Census, Punnar was the 236th most populous of its district's 669 villages, below the district average of 1,842.

Among children aged 0–6 the ratio was 785, 138 below the rural national 923.

44.0% of the population were recorded as workers, 12.5 points above the district's rural rate.
